INFORMATION PROVIDED WITH THE PHOTO
  • date of photo  Aug 8, 2009
  • location   Bryce Canyon National Park: Near Sheep Creek boundary gate (Garfield County, Utah, US)
  • family Cupressaceae
  • notes   Habit, at center of image; here it is an understory tree or shrub among Ponderosa Pine. Elevation ca. 7,150 feet. 4:11 pm.
